💡
原文英文,约1500词,阅读约需6分钟。
📝
内容提要
在2024年“代码冒险”第8天,作者探讨了通过算法计算相同频率天线的反节点。通过分析坐标和斜率,构建了识别有效反节点的算法,并解决了多个边界条件。经过调试,成功得出正确答案,对后续挑战充满期待。
🎯
关键要点
-
在2024年“代码冒险”第8天,作者探讨了通过算法计算相同频率天线的反节点。
-
通过分析坐标和斜率,构建了识别有效反节点的算法。
-
成功解决了多个边界条件,并经过调试得出正确答案。
-
作者对后续挑战充满期待,尤其是第二部分的复杂性。
-
在算法中,作者需要计算天线之间的斜率,以确定反节点的位置。
-
通过构建一个包含天线坐标的对象,作者实现了对相同频率天线的比较。
-
作者在处理斜率时考虑了四种类型,并为每种情况编写了相应的代码。
-
在排除越界的反节点时,作者添加了条件检查以确保有效坐标。
-
最终,作者成功生成了正确的答案,并对解决问题的过程感到自豪。
❓
延伸问答
如何通过算法计算相同频率天线的反节点?
通过分析坐标和斜率,构建识别有效反节点的算法,计算天线之间的斜率以确定反节点的位置。
在构建反节点算法时,作者解决了哪些边界条件?
作者成功解决了多个边界条件,并添加了条件检查以确保有效坐标,排除越界的反节点。
作者在处理斜率时考虑了哪些类型?
作者考虑了四种类型的斜率,并为每种情况编写了相应的代码。
作者对后续挑战有什么期待?
作者对后续挑战充满期待,尤其是第二部分的复杂性。
如何构建包含天线坐标的对象?
通过一个嵌套的循环,将天线坐标存储在一个对象中,便于后续比较。
作者在调试过程中遇到了什么问题?
作者在调试时发现了一个错误,导致天线坐标的赋值偏差,最终通过修正代码解决了问题。
➡️